Tergum Vicis
Chapter 22
Stubborn Idiots

----------------------------------------------------

Harry and Draco both walked down the stairs carrying their trunks looking quite happy and radiant. When Lily, James, Sirius, Remus and Kyle all saw they were instantly curious. Though that curiosity soon faded when Lily was the first to spot the diamond engagement ring on Harry's left ring finger. A bright smile instantly lit up her face.

"Oh my goodness!" Lily said happily, throwing her arms around Harry first, then Draco, who awkwardly hugged her back. "It looks like we're going to be having a wedding as well as a Christmas party, everyone."

Harry blinked. "What? But we're going to Hogwarts. How can we-"

"Oh, silly boy! You think a little drama is going to keep us Potters from having the traditional party we throw every year?" Lily asked, ruffling her son's hair. A wedding on top of all that was just the icing on the cake to Lily Potter. She loved planning things like parties and such, and one especially for her son, it made her quite happy.

"What's that, Lily? A wedding?" Sirius grinned, looking back over to Harry and Draco, who were both blushing a nice shade of red. Sirius's eyes caught sight of the engagement ring on Harry's finger and he grinned. "Ah. So it was Draco who proposed."

Said blond blushed. "Yes, sir." He said, finding himself quite uncomfortable under the stares of Harry's family and friends. Harry merely chuckled softly and gently squeezed Draco's hand.

"Yes, and I happily accepted. We haven't decided on a date yet, though," said Harry, and he saw that James didn't look all too pleased, though that didn't surprise him much. It did sting a little bit, though.

"James?" Lily asked, and said Marauder was staring right at Harry. Harry's heart was pounding, knowing that his father never liked the Malfoys, even in his own time, but couldn't he at least make an exception for Draco?

But, instead of saying anything, James merely turned and walked back upstairs. Harry sighed softly and rested his head on Draco's shoulder, who ran a gentle hand through his hair.

"It's alright, you two," Lily smiled softly. "James is just being a stubborn idiot. I'll go and talk to him."

Harry gave a weak smile, though he did feel better in Draco's hold. "Thanks, mum."

Lily smiled and gave a silent nod before walking up the stairs, following James. Meanwhile, Kyle went into the kitchen to wait, in turn leaving Sirius, Remus, Harry and Draco alone in the room.

Sirius sighed giving a shake of his head. "Prongs can be such an idiot sometimes, eh Moony?"

"No more than yourself sometimes, Padfoot." Remus said with an innocent smile. Sirius looked hurt.

"Oh, your words hurt Moony. You'd really say something so cruel to your beau?"

"What?" Harry and Draco both asked at the same time with wide eyes, looking back and forth between Sirius and Remus. Both men chuckled, forgetting for a moment that the two had no idea what happened while they were at Hogwarts.

"Ah yes. We forgot to tell them, didn't we Remus?"

"I think we did," Remus gave a small smile as he looked at the engaged couple.

I was wondering why Amelia wasn't here... Harry thought to himself as he waited for an explanation.

"Well, you see Prongslet, it just so happens that Amelia isn't the nicest friend you could want," Sirius said with a grin.

"Does that mean what I think it does?" Draco asked, glancing at Sirius, who nodded.

"It's been confirmed she had an affair with someone else," Sirius said, acting as if he was completely over it, which he was. Almost. "And, of course, I dumped her."

I thought that if technically one had an affair with someone else they silently dumped you first, thought Draco, shaking his head. Oh well.

"And things just sort of went from there with Moony and I," Sirius grinned.

Remus looked genuinely impressed. "And you've used the proper term this time, Padfoot."

Sirius growled slightly, making the three laugh. All of them knew Remus was just joking.

Footsteps could be heard coming down the stairs, but it was only Lily returning, without James. She sighed.

"James is being stubborn, saying stuff about how Draco shouldn't be allowed to go with us to Hogwarts because he's tainting Harry," Lily said sadly.

"What?" Harry said with wide eyes. "Is he that much of an idiot that can't see that Draco's-"

"Different from his family? Apparantely he can't," Lily said. "Either that or he has, and he's in denial that a Malfoy could possibly change."

Harry sighed, and looked at a slightly now nervous Draco. He wrapped his arms around Draco's waist from behind him.

"You are coming with us, Draco," Harry said softly, whispering into his ear. "I won't let anything happen to you. Dad can't do anything about that."

Draco slowly nodded, and gave Harry a small but weak smile in return. "Did you know that your father can be a right idiot sometimes, Harry?" he asked.

"I've been told he can be," Harry said with a smile, kissing Draco lightly before turning to the two Marauders in the room and his mother.

"So is dad coming?" Harry asked. Lily nodded.

"He will, but he's not budging until after we're all gone," Lily sighed, wishing her husband would learn how to get over petty family grudges. She had no problem with Draco herself, and was quite happy there would be a new addition to the family, and maybe some more should Harry and Draco decide to have a baby in the future. But for now, she, as well as the rest of them, decided that James was just an idiot.

"Kyle sweety, are you ready?" Lily called into the kitchen. "We're leaving!"

"Coming, mum!" Kyle raced into the living room, and they all made their way to the fireplace.


James listened to them all converse downstairs, hearing what he could. He heard when Sirius and Remus told Harry and Draco about their relationship. He heard them talking about him being an idiot. He heard Harry and Draco kiss, but didn't see it with his own eyes.

James Potter was now convinced that Draco had to be up to something. Maybe he was working with the Death Eaters, and this engagement was all some sort of plan that would bring him closer to Harry. Allow Harry to trust him completely and BAM! Take him to the Death Eaters.

He never thought of how absurd all these ideas sounded, just thought of all the possibilities of plans and plots that Draco Malfoy might have to get to his son. He never once thought how happy Draco made his son. he never thought about how much Draco cared for Harry.

He never accepted that Draco was the one for Harry. He never thought that the grudge between the Malfoys and Potters would finally come to an end.

He never thought that Harry Potter would fall in love with Draco Malfoy.

And he didn't want to believe it. So, he didn't.
